It’s Halftime! Your Locker Room Pep Talk
By Paul | January 25, 2007
It’s great if you can lead a discussion with your small group about what you’d like to accomplish together for God for the 2nd half of the small group year, along the discipleship road. Keith Wright has some possibilities if you assess a group need in one of these categories:
- Scripture memory. Set up a system to hold one another accountable for memorizing portions of the Bible.
- Prayer. Are there people your group would like to pray for, but haven’t (unreached people group, your neighborhood, your pastors)?
- Vulnerability. Do you need to adopt new practices to increase transparency, such as stricter confidentiality or more sharing time?
- Service. Set a goal for the number of service projects you want to do as a group, brainstorm possibilities and get cracking!
- Bible. Does your group desire greater clarity about doctrinal issues or certain passages of Scripture?
- Worship. How might you introduce new worship dynamics into regular group meetings?
- Fun. Plan to meet at a restaurant for breakfast on a Saturday morning, a river rafting or camping trip, or….
